Undercover Boss is a reality TV show where top executives go incognito and work alongside their employees to discover different issues and challenges of their company. In season 7, episode 9, the CEO of Hamburger Mary's, Ashley Wright, goes undercover to assess the working conditions of her restaurant chain.

Hamburger Mary's is a popular American restaurant that serves hamburgers and other fast foods accompanied by drag shows. Ashley Wright started this chain with her friend ten years back, and now they own several franchises nationwide. However, the CEO is concerned that their growth has compromised the quality of their food and service. Hence, she takes on the opportunity to know the untold stories of her workers and takes necessary steps to improve the work environment.

In the beginning, Ashley undergoes some drastic changes to disguise herself as an ordinary employee. She chops off her blonde curls, puts on a wig, and adopts a southern drawl. She then goes to different franchises with the pretext of a job interview. She meets with four employees from different locations, each with their unique stories. Ashley's first stop is Denver, where she works alongside Lilly, a server. Lilly shares her heartbreaking story about her daughter's medical condition and struggles to pay the bills. Ashley takes note of this incident and offers Lilly a paid day-off to spend with her daughter.

Next, Ashley goes undercover in Chicago and meets Rowan, a kitchen trainer. Rowan is a former drug addict who lost everything and found solace working in Hamburger Mary's kitchen. Ashley is moved by his story and becomes friends with him. She observes how Rowan trains the new employees and learns that their company training standards have been inconsistent. Ashley assures Rowan that she will take steps to improve the training process.

In Houston, Ashley works alongside Abbie, a bartender who raises her mentally challenged brother alone. Ashley admires Abbie's strength and dedication towards her brother and understands how difficult it is for her to balance a job and her responsibilities as an elder sister. Ashley gives Abbie a surprise gift that makes her emotional and grateful.

Lastly, Ashley works in Los Angeles with Bryan, a server. Bryan comes from the Latinx community and has been a part of the LGBTQ+ movement. Ashley realizes the importance of diversity and inclusion, seeing the efforts of Bryan and his colleagues in fighting against discrimination.

At the end of the show, the CEO reveals her identity to the four employees and offers them personalized gifts and an opportunity to advance in their careers. She also implements necessary changes to improve the work environment. Ashley acknowledges the hard work and dedication of her employees and promises to support them in all aspects. The show ends with a sense of hope and gratitude towards the individuals who make Hamburger Mary's a successful franchise.
